A Ball-Playing CB. Statistically, he stands out as naturally left-footed, meticulous in distribution (91% pass accuracy), heavily involved in possession (62 passes/90), central to possession (71 touches/90) and active off the ball (2.7 press score/90), contributing to defensive transitions. Note: this profile is based on 573 minutes of playing time this season. The three most similar players to Sead Kolasinac by playing style are:
- Berat Djimsiti(86% match) — Djimsiti has carved out a quietly indispensable role at Atalanta through a blend of aerial authority and positional discipline that rarely generates highlights but consistently generates clean sheets. His 2.90 aerials won per 90 places him in the top 20% of Serie A defenders—a figure that understates his real value, because in Atalanta's high-pressing system, winning second balls isn't cosmetic, it's structural. His 89.9% pass accuracy and 54.9 passes per 90 both rank in the top fifth of the league, meaning he's not just a stopper—he circulates possession with genuine comfort.

- Pierre Kalulu(85% match) — Kalulu has quietly become one of Serie A's most progressive defenders — a ball-carrier in disguise wearing a centre-back's number. His 60.8 passes per 90 and 6.23 passes into the final third both land in the top 20-30% of defenders in the league, figures that reveal a player comfortable initiating attacks rather than simply recycling possession. His key passes per 90 (top 20%) are genuinely remarkable for a defender — higher than many midfielders — suggesting his influence on the final third is being systematically undervalued by clubs still scanning only defensive metrics.
